Edneyville is a community in Henderson County, North Carolina, home to 2,698 residents. The median household income of $59,349 is below the Henderson County median ($67,623).
Between 2019 and 2023, Edneyville's population grew 5.8% from 2,549 to 2,698, while its median home value rose 37.0% from $207,300 to $283,900.
White (non-Hispanic) residents are the largest group, 80.9% of the population. 78.1% of workers drive to work alone.
